Biography
The Fraunhofer Institute for Telecommunications, officially the Fraunhofer Institute for Telecommunications, Heinrich Hertz Institute, also known as the Fraunhofer HHI, the Fraunhofer Heinrich Hertz Institute, or simply, the Heinrich Hertz Institute, is a research institute of the Fraunhofer Society based in Berlin, Germany. The institute engages in applied research and development in the fields of physics, electrical engineering and computer sciences.
Channel description
The research and development work executed at Fraunhofer Heinrich Hertz Institute (HHI) in Berlin focuses on innovations for the digital society. Fraunhofer HHI holds a worldwide leading position in the development of next generation telecommunications and video technologies. Key research fields comprise mobile and optical communication networks and systems, fiber optical sensor systems, video coding and analytics as well as vision and imaging technologies.
